A comparison of Monero (XMR) and Zcash (ZEC) with today's market data.
If Monero had the market cap of Zcash today ($22.9 B), spread across its 18,805,476 units in circulation, each one would be worth $1,216.02. That is 2.45 times its current price of $495.65.
With the market cap of Monero ($9.3 B), each Zcash would be worth $550.10: 0.41 times the $1,353.34 it trades at now.
This calculation is a rule of three on the circulating supply, not a projection and not a recommendation. Whether one coin reaches the market cap of another depends on adoption, future supply and real demand, none of which follows from today's price.
